Output 78086efaebe965ea093ae42cbdb7438bfa229caa246cfa726a0f365d33179394:1

value
105170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e3627c6440811d8cd4577294317a6834be782f OP_EQUAL
address
3MTpGwotSmE1rd8iRQqR7tY5nrF6jwuqL8
transaction
78086efaebe965ea093ae42cbdb7438bfa229caa246cfa726a0f365d33179394
spent
true